"Thích Nhất Hạnh is an influential religious innovator, who has actively adapted and transformed Buddhist ideas and practices to make them more suitable for Western religious markets. He has succeeded admirably: he is undoubtably one of the best-known and most popular Buddhist leaders in the world today, and his notion of "mindfulness" has spread far beyond the limits of religion proper, to the point it has become a buzzword used regularly in lifestyle magazines and management courses. … Nevertheless, the statement that Thích Nhất Hạnh's ideas "do not have any affinity with or any foundation in traditional Vietnamese Buddhist practices" is arguably too simplistic. In particular, his notion of "engaged Buddhism" … reflects a longer tradition of Buddhist social and political activism, in Vietnam and elsewhere in Asia."
